#190: If the "burn" isn't building muscle, what is it doing? 31.10.2024 14:33
A burning sensation happens during resistance exercise and typically occurs with higher rep training. That burning sensation is due to metabolic stress, which was once thought to be the stimulus that builds muscle. This has since been challenged in the literature. So if an exercise that "burns" isn't building muscle, what is it doing? Shannon discusses this today. Study referenced 0...
